First three-level crossing to be launched in Tajikistan this September

Silkroadnews - The first three-level crossing at the intersection of Nusratullo Makhsum and Gafurov Avenue (82nd microdistrict) will be put into operation in Dushanbe in early September this year to mark another anniversary of Tajikistan’s independence celebration, the Tajik Telegraph Agency (TajikTA) reported on Wednesday.
As confirmed by Tajikistan’s Ministry of Transport, the entire multi-level flyover will be put into operation in September, within the country’s independence celebration events.
Yesterday a trial traffic was opened on the lower road part.
The construction of the flyover within the framework of the project on modernization of the regional highway Dushanbe-Tursunzade, specifically a part of road from the monument of Abuali ibn Sino to the western gates of Dushanbe, started in September 2016. In February this year the construction of a second flyover began in Carabolo district.
To implement this project, the European Bank for Reconstruction and Development provided Tajikistan with a $35 million loan and technical assistance in the amount of $3 million. An appropriate agreement was signed in the summer of 2015.
The project is implemented by China’s company Xinjiang Beixin Road & Bridge Group Co., Ltd.
